Bradford White Announces Acquisition of FloLogic

Bradford White Corporation, a leading manufacturer of water heaters, boilers and storage tanks, today announced the acquisition of FloLogic, a North Carolina-based manufacturer of plumbing leak detection and automatic shutoff devices for homes and light commercial applications.

The acquisition is consistent with Bradford White’s commitment to innovation and quality and strengthens the company’s intelligent technology offering. FloLogic’s premium IoT-based leak detection and automatic shutdown technology offers a comprehensive solution and state-of-the-art protection against hydraulic leaks, the most preventable cause of property damage and a significant source of water waste. The system’s robust IoT platform can be monitored in real time via an app to ensure continuous connection and protection.

Founded in 1996 in Raleigh, North Carolina, FloLogic is a pioneer in hydraulic leak detection and has become a trusted name in the market with a focus on quality and innovation over the past two decades. FloLogic’s partnerships with major North American insurers have increased the adoption of leak detection technology and increased consumer awareness.
